OneRepublic Announce New Single ‘Invincible (from Kaiju No. 8)’   

 

OneRepublic and Kaiju No. 8 are keeping a good thing going. A year after the American pop-rock stars soundtracked the acclaimed Japanese anime’s first run of episodes with “Nobody (Kaiju No. 8 ED Theme),” which won the 2025 Japan Gold Disc Award for “Song of the Year by Download,” they’re returning April 18 with “Invincible (from Kaiju No. 8),” a single for a special episode of Kaiju No. 8 currently airing in North American movie theaters.

“Invincible” finds OneRepublic’s Ryan Tedder singing about those moments when we feel unstoppable despite the chaos around us: “Round and round and round we go/ Wherever we stop, nobody knows/ In the end, we lose control/ But right now, we’re invincible.” In January, Tedder posted a video from his hotel room in Tokyo announcing that he’d just finished the song by writing the bridge. The next night, OneRepublic gave “Invincible” its debut performance during their show at Ariake Arena.

Kaiju No. 8 began as a manga, launching in 2020 and achieving significant commercial and critical success. The anime adaptation aired its first season from April to June of 2024. It has since been packaged into a feature-length movie for international audiences, with a summary of the first season followed by Kaiju No. 8: Mission Recon, a special episode centered on the popular character Hoshina, viewable only in theaters. Across the United States and Canada, theatrical screenings of Kaiju No. 8’s first season and Kaiju No. 8: Mission Recon conclude April 16. The anime’s second season will premiere in July 2025.

Formed in 2002 in Colorado Springs, OneRepublic quickly found success on Myspace before moving to Los Angeles and working their way to the heart of the music industry. The band teamed with Timbaland on their 2007 breakout hit “Apologize,” a No. 2 hit which appeared on their own debut album Dreaming Out Loud and Timbaland’s Shock Value. The band became a consistent presence near the top of the Billboard Hot 100, including with 2013’s “Counting Stars,” which also peaked at No. 2. Tedder, the band’s frontman, has also emerged as one of the most successful songwriters and producers in the world, working with stars including Taylor Swift, Beyoncé, and Adele among many others.
